Information is stored in a data structure as an item element and an association element. The item comprises a content attribute. The association comprises a count attribute and a sign attribute, and represents a relationship between two items. The data structure itself is an occurrence of a storage model that conforms to axioms of information that define characteristics common to all forms of information. The elements of the data structure can be added, deleted and/or edited and such modifications of the data structure are validated before being applied. Explicit and implicit constraints are also enforced during modification. An item can represent a factual or an expectational object. Informational processes may be executed to generate real objects from corresponding expectational objects. An association element has a directionality representing the creation sequence of the items it associates. Output from the data structure is generated in response to a query. |
